Re: What Do You do At Night When You Go To Bed
Most of the time I don't even remember to switch the V+ to standby so it's on. However standby and on will have little effect ont he power consumption since it's only the picture and sound transmit that get cut off. Powering off defeats the object of the V+, in that to record programmes, it needs at least standby.
